Organize your shoes and take advantage of the unused vertical space in your closet with this 50 Pair Shoe Organizer. This sturdy organizer provides an easy way to store shoes in the closet or garage, and is even great for accommodating out of season shoes in the basement or mudroom.
This upright shoe organizer features a steel and polymer frame that locks together in seconds, making assembly quick and easy. This shoe tower is completely free standing and the strong base supports the rack, even on thick carpets. This shoe rack has 10 tiers, each tier will hold up to five pairs of shoes or five shoe boxes, providing you with the perfect storage solution for 50 pairs of shoes.

I bought this product to store shoes in the garage. It serves its purprose by holding a lot of shoes, my kids’ bike helmets, mitts, etc. but it collapsed twice because the rods keep slipping out from the bottom. If the plastic sides were stronger and the bottom rods wouldn’t slip out of the holes, this would be a great buy.

tips: 1. I left the second from the bottom rods out to keep boots and heavier shoes on the bottom. seemed to keep it more stable. 2.Get the rack in place before you load it, don’t try to move it with shoes on it or it may fall apart as mine did. Holds only 4 prs of womens shoes per row - not 5

I was so excited to find what I thought was exactly what I needed; got it together; put 50 pairs of shoes on it in my closet; left town for a month; came back and found all my shoes on the floor! The lower portion of the rack had buckled and leaned fowards on side, dumping everything on the floor. I tried straightening the lower portion by duct-taping boards to the outside of the rack...to no avail! This product needs a stronger base/sides. Plastic just will not hold up the weight of 50 pairs of shoes. Save your money or buy a wooden one that works.

The aluminum rods slide into very shallow plastic holes. There is no support so the rack ends up leaning and falls apart. Bad design with no structural integrity. Lasted 1 month and threw away.
